区块链技术因其去中心化、透明性和安全性等特性,近年来在各个行业广泛应用。随着这一技术的发展,越来越多的企业和开发者开始关注区块链应用的运行机制。本文将对区块链应用的运作方式进行深入分析,旨在为对区块链技术感兴趣的用户提供一个清晰的理解。同时,我们还将回答一些相关的问题,以帮助读者更好地掌握这一主题。
区块链是一种新型的数据存储技术,它通过将数据块连接成链的方式,实现了信息的分散存储与管理。每个区块中包含一系列的交易记录和相关的元数据,一旦数据被写入区块后,几乎无法篡改。这种特性使区块链在金融、供应链、医疗、身份验证等诸多领域展现出强大的应用潜力。
区块链的核心特点包括去中心化、透明性、安全性和不可篡改性。去中心化意味着没有单个实体能够控制整个网络,每个节点都可以平等地参与到网络的维护中。透明性意味着交易记录对所有用户可见,增强了信任。安全性来源于其加密算法,数据块之间相互关联,确保未经授权的访问几乎不可能。不可篡改性则是指一旦数据被添加到链上,就无法被修改或删除。
区块链应用的运行机制主要涉及以下几个方面:共识机制、数据存储、智能合约和交易处理。
共识机制是区块链网络中确保所有节点对数据一致性的达成协议。各种区块链应用采用不同的共识机制,其中最流行的包括工作量证明(PoW)、权益证明(PoS)和委任权益证明(DPoS)等。
工作量证明(PoW)是以比特币为代表的一种共识机制,其主要依赖于节点进行大量复杂的计算工作,来竞争记账权。这种机制确保了网络的安全性,但耗能巨大。权益证明(PoS)则基于用户持有的币量进行选出验证者,从而减少了能耗,同时提高了效率。委任权益证明(DPoS)允许用户投票选出一批代表来进行区块验证,能够更快地确认交易。
区块链的数据存储方式相较于传统数据库有着显著的不同。区块链上面的数据以区块的形式存储,每个区块的数据不仅包括交易记录,还包括上一区块的哈希值,以确保数据的连续性。由于每个参与的节点都有完整的数据副本,因此区块链数据无法轻易被篡改。
智能合约是存储在区块链上的自动执行的合约。它们是由程序代码编写而成,可以在特定条件下自动触发,执行约定的操作。例如,一个智能合约可以用于自动转移货币,当条件被满足时,无需任何中介即可完成交易。智能合约极大地提高了交易的效率和安全性。
区块链的交易处理通常遵循“发起交易-验证交易-添加到区块链”的流程。用户发起交易后,网络中的节点会进行验证。验证通过后,交易会被打包进新区块中,并链入原有的区块链中。整个过程在去中心化的环境下进行,无需中介的介入。
区块链应用在许多方面展现了其优势:
区块链通过多种机制确保数据的安全性,主要包括加密技术、去中心化存储和共识机制。
加密技术是区块链安全的基础,所有交易数据都会经过加密处理,确保只有在持有正确私钥的情况下才能被访问和修改。此外,区块链还利用哈希算法将数据块链接在一起,任何对数据的改动都会改变哈希值,从而被网络中的其他节点识别。
去中心化的特性意味着数据不会集中在某一个服务器上,只能由分布在网络中的多个节点进行管理。即使某些节点受到攻击,数据仍然可以通过其他节点恢复,确保数据不受损坏。
共识机制也在保证数据安全中发挥着关键作用。通过要求网络中大多数节点达成一致,区块链确保了交易的有效性,若有人试图篡改数据,其修改的记录与其他节点的记录不一致,将被拒绝。
在金融行业,区块链应用的实例层出不穷,包括数字货币、跨境支付、资产管理等领域。
数字货币如比特币和以太坊已将区块链技术推向了大众。当代用户能够借助比特币进行在线交易,且手续费远低于传统银行服务。以太坊则通过其智能合约功能,允许开发者创建去中心化的应用程序(DApps),进一步拓展了金融服务的边界。
在跨境支付领域,传统的跨境支付过程耗时长、费用高。而使用区块链技术,企业可以更快地进行国际汇款,同时减少中介的参与,降低交易成本。
资产管理方面,证券、房产等都可以通过代币化方式在区块链上进行交易。此举不仅简化了交易流程,还提高了资产流动性。
供应链管理是区块链应用的又一热门领域。区块链能提供一个透明且不可篡改的记录系统,帮助企业追踪产品从生产到销售全流程。
通过使用区块链,企业可以确保产品来源的透明性,消费者也能追溯到原材料的来源。此外,减少中介和纸质文档可以显著提高效率,降低操作错误率。
利益相关者如供应商、制造商、分销商和零售商可通过共享同一份数据,减少信息不对称,推动各方的合作与信任。
智能合约的应用场景非常广泛,其自动执行的特性使其成为各行各业的青睐工具。以下是一些主要的应用场景:
总之,智能合约凭借其自动化和可靠性,正在重塑各个领域的传统操作方式,提升效率,降低成本。
区块链的未来发展趋势表明其将继续深入各行各业,并与其他新兴技术如人工智能、物联网等结合,以实现更大价值。
首先,区块链应用将更加广泛,尤其是在数字身份、智能合约、供应链管理等领域。政府与各类机构也会开始重视和采纳区块链技术,提高服务效率和透明度。
其次,随着技术的成熟,将会出现更多基于区块链的创新项目与应用,突破现有行业的边界。比如,在医疗健康领域,区块链可以实现自主个人健康数据的管理,并与你的健康保险公司连接,简化索赔流程。
最后,随着去中心化金融(DeFi)的兴起,区块链将颠覆传统金融体系,提供没有中介的新型金融服务。这将引发互联网金融的又一次变革,使得更加开放与公平的交易体系成为现实。
总结来说,区块链技术的应用机制多元,未来发展前景广阔,其可能带来的转型与演变将影响生活的方方面面,也为我们带来更多创新的机会。希望通过本次深入分析,能帮助大家更好地理解区块链的运行机制与应用潜力。
leave a reply